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The NM_001704.3(ADGRB3):c.1484C>T(p.Thr495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000039 in 1,461,660 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ADGRB3 (HGNC:945): (adhesion G protein-coupled receptor B3) This p53-target gene encodes a brain-specific angiogenesis inhibitor, a seven-span transmembrane protein, and is thought to be a member of the secretin receptor family. Brain-specific angiogenesis proteins BAI2 and BAI3 are similar to BAI1 in structure, have similar tissue specificities, and may also play a role in angiogenesis.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Jul 26, 2022The c.1484C>T (p.T495M) alteration is located in exon 8 (coding exon 6) of the ADGRB3 gene. This alteration results from a C to T substitution at nucleotide position 1484, causing the threonine (T) at amino acid position 495 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
